📚 Contexto Histórico
In the historical context, Ezekiel was a prophet speaking to the exiled Jews in Babylon around the 6th century BC, delivering God's judgments against neighboring nations that had mistreated Israel. Mount Seir refers to the region inhabited by the Edomites, descendants of Esau, who had a long-standing rivalry with Israel and were condemned for their hostility, including aiding in the destruction of Jerusalem. This verse is part of a broader oracle where God promises desolation as retribution for Edom's actions against His people.
